You should have received a copy of the GNU Lesser General Public License along with the GNU C Library; if not, see . */ #include #include #include #include #include #include #include #include /* Make a link to FROM called TO relative to FD. */ int symlinkat (const char *from, int fd, const char *to) { error_t err; file_t dir, node; char *name; const size_t len = strlen (from) + 1; char buf[sizeof (_HURD_SYMLINK) + len]; /* A symlink is a file whose translator is "/hurd/symlink\0target\0". */ memcpy (buf, _HURD_SYMLINK, sizeof (_HURD_SYMLINK)); memcpy (&buf[sizeof (_HURD_SYMLINK)], from, len); dir = __file_name_split_at (fd, to, &name); if (dir == MACH_PORT_NULL) return -1; /* Create a new, unlinked node in the target directory. */ err = __dir_mkfile (dir, O_WRITE, 0777 & ~_hurd_umask, &node); if (! err) { /* Set the node's translator to make it a symlink. */ err = __file_set_translator (node, FS_TRANS_EXCL|FS_TRANS_SET, FS_TRANS_EXCL|FS_TRANS_SET, 0, buf, sizeof (_HURD_SYMLINK) + len, MACH_PORT_NULL, MACH_MSG_TYPE_COPY_SEND); if (! err) /* Link the node, now a valid symlink, into the target directory. */ err = __dir_link (dir, node, name, 1); __mach_port_deallocate (__mach_task_self (), node); } __mach_port_deallocate (__mach_task_self (), dir); if (err) return __hurd_fail (err); return 0; }
